A consumer electronics company sells 6.7 million MP3 players per month at a price of $100 a piece; when the price is lowered to $80, the company sells 10.2 million players per month. How many MP3 players can the company expect to sell per month at a price of $75?

A consumer electronics company sells 6.7 million MP3 players per month at a price of $100 a piece; when the price is lowered to $80, the company sells 10.2 million players per month. How many MP3 players can the company expect to sell per month at a price of $75?
-----------------------------------
You have two points: (100,6.7) and (80,10.2)
slope = (10.2-6.7)/(80-100) = -7/40
------------------------
Form: y = mx + b
You have y,x,m; solve for "b":
6.7 = (-7/40)*100 + b
b = 6.7 + 17.5
b = 24.2
------------
EQUATION:
# sold = (-7/40)x +24.2 million where x is price per unit
#(75) = (-7/40)*75 + 24.2
#(75) = 11.075 million
